Tengu Shredder/Chaka-Hachi Similarity?
 
Say, after re-watching a few OT and 2k3 episodes, I noticed a few similarities between the one-shot villain Chaka-Hachi from the OT episode 'Farewell, lotus blossom', and the Tengu Shredder. Both were powerful arcane enemies, who conjured up enemies from feudal japan, while turning New York into a feudal Japanese city, with causing large amount of destruction with their god-like magical powers. Did anyone else notice this similarity in these two villain's attacks?
